This is the third volume tracing the development of the BPRD since the Second World War, after 1946 and 1947. It is better to have read "1947" before reading this volume (particularly to understand the situation of Simon Anders). It includes 5 episodes of the miniseries, originally published in 2012/2013, written by Mike Mignola and John Arcudi, drawn and inked by Max Fiumara, set colors by Dave Stewart with Dave Johnson covers.

On the basis of the BPRD in Fairfield, Connecticut, Simon Anders has trouble getting to this sedentary life. Hellboy piqued his pack of smokes. Varvara sucks Trevor Bruttenholm their propensity to set unrealistic goals, starting with raising a demon like a man. Bruttenholm and his team (Jacob Stegner, Simon Anders, and 3 others) visit a military base of aviation to investigate monsters appearances, at the request of an army general. On site Bruttenholm meeting the team responsible for a secret project "Enkelados" based atomic bomb explosion Walt Freeman Tomas Zdenek, Etienne Boucq and Anna Rieu. In the desert near the site, monsters appear and attack the patrols. Anders behavior becomes increasingly reckless, even suicidal. In Fairfield, Margaret Wool and Archie soldier tries to Hellboy to prepare the upcoming visit of President Harry Truman.

At first, the reader discovers that it is better that he remembers what happened in the previous volume "1947" because the behavior of the character of Simon Anders is directly related to the events. Gradually, he also realizes that the main plot and the scenes in Utah for Hellboy does not converge. What happens in Fairfield remains a subplot without affecting what happens in Utah. He noted that Mignola and Arcudi develop the relationship between Bruttenholm and Varvara in 2 short sequences, like in a new subplot intended to constitute a discrete link from a volume to another. Finally, it teaches during volume behind the enkeladite, already mentioned by Fenix ​​material The return of the Master. These elements lead the reader to consider this story differently. This is not a complete story in itself, but rather an essential piece in the already rich mythology of the BPRD. There is therefore 2nd reading levels: the main plot, and a historical form of the institution of the BPRD and individuals that comprise it.

Once considered this different approach to reading, it becomes obvious that "1948" is more precious for its enrichment of mythology and by the trials experienced by the characters, and that its main plot. The casual reader of BPRD will struggle to find satisfaction with this monster story breaking into our reality thanks to the tearing of reality caused by the force of an atomic explosion. The final fight certainly provides a basic resolution to supernatural events in this part of Utah, but no resolution for the characters.

By cons, if the reader has come for a dip in the mythology of the BPRD, it will come out fully satisfied with the feeling of having discovered a new side of this mythology fully integrated with what he already knew. He finds all the knowledge of Mignola and Arcudi on the main BPRD series with engaging characters behaving as an adult, terrifying monsters, and the complex relationships between the characters (strange Varvara).

Max Fiumara had already designed an episode of the BPRD in the collection The Pickens County horror and others. The sketches at the end of volume allow to get an idea of ​​the preparatory work of designing monsters, performed by Fiumara. If this aspect may appear trivial, it is not anything since high school fight against monsters is the purpose of the series. From this point of view, watch Fiumara to the height and the monsters are neither stereotypical nor a simple copy of those designed by Mignola and Guy Davis. It shows both innovative and consistent with its predecessors. Fiumara draws in a fairly realistic vein, without relying on the conventions to superheroes. His drawings have an appearance less spontaneous than Guy Davis, with more marked black flat tints, without giving the impression of doing sub-Mignola. It does not try to look pretty, but to transcribe a bit harsh reality, with individuals bearing the marks of the weight of their responsibilities. He builds his stagings with care, making them visually interesting and full of fighting moves, making turn out in dialogue scenes is the person who takes the ascendancy over the others, or the characters' emotions by focusing on a trivial or revealing gesture. As such, the discussion in a bar between Anna Rieu and Yessler sergeant helps make palpable the tenuous emotional connection being born among them, and the gradual relaxation of Anna, the way she plays with her glass wine. Directing actors Fiumara perfectly complements the dialogue to make visible the evolution of complex emotions capita Anna Rieu and Trevor Bruttenholm at each new encounter. Only the marked propensity to draw characters with sloping shoulders that eventually tired, lacking real meaning.

Subject to recognize that this volume is not an independent story, but an additional brick in the BPRD history, the reader can appreciate the dexterity with which Mignola, Arcudi Fiumara and enrich the mythology and are changing and complex characters endearing. The reader emerges from this story with the wish to find Varvara, Anna Rieu and Simon Anders, which is tangible proof of the thickness of these characters. Simon Anders destiny is revealed in BPRD - Vampire Mike Mignola, and Fábio Moon Gabriel Bá.
